In the Matter of Darien Paige, Petitioner, v Brian Fischer, Commissioner, New York State Department of Correctional Services, Respondent.

[*1] Darien Paige, petitioner pro se. Eric T. Schneiderman, Attorney General, Albany (Frank Brady of counsel), for respondent.

Proceeding pursuant to CPLR article 78 (transferred to the Appellate Division of the Supreme Court in the Fourth Judicial Department by order of the Supreme Court, Orleans County [James P. Punch, A.J.], entered January 12, 2011) to review a determination of respondent. The determination found after a tier III hearing that petitioner had violated various inmate rules.

It is hereby ordered that the determination is unanimously confirmed without costs and the petition is dismissed. Present—Scudder, P.J., Peradotto, Lindley, Green and Gorski, JJ.
